Site grading services involve the careful shaping and leveling of the land around a property to ensure proper drainage and stability. This process typically includes removing excess soil, filling in low spots, and grading the terrain to direct water away from the foundation and other structures. Proper site grading helps prevent water from pooling near the home, which can lead to foundation issues, basement flooding, and landscape erosion. By working with experienced contractors, homeowners can create a stable and well-drained yard that supports the overall safety and longevity of their property.

Many common problems can be addressed through professional site grading. For instance, if a property experiences frequent pooling of water after heavy rains, grading can redirect runoff and reduce the risk of water damage. Poorly graded landscapes may also cause soil erosion or uneven settling over time, which can compromise driveways, walkways, and the foundation itself. Additionally, if a homeowner plans to build new structures or install landscaping features, proper grading ensures a solid base and prevents future drainage issues. These services are especially valuable in areas like Cranston, RI, where seasonal weather can create challenges for property drainage.

Properties that often benefit from site grading include residential homes, especially those with sloped yards or uneven terrain. New construction projects frequently require grading to prepare the land for foundations and landscaping. Properties with existing drainage problems, such as soggy lawns or basement leaks, can also see improvements through professional grading. Even properties with landscaping or outdoor features that have shifted or settled over time may need grading to restore proper drainage patterns. The overview below groups typical Site Grading Service projects into broad ranges so you can see how smaller, mid-sized, and larger jobs often compare in Cranston, RI.

In many markets, a large share of routine jobs stays in the lower and middle ranges, while only a smaller percentage of projects moves into the highest bands when the work is more complex or site conditions are harder than average.

Smaller Repairs - Typical costs for minor site grading tasks in Cranston often range from $250 to $600. Many routine jobs fall within this middle range, covering projects like leveling small areas or fixing minor drainage issues.

Medium-Scale Projects - Larger, more involved grading work such as yard reshaping or significant drainage improvements can cost between $1,000 and $3,000. These projects are common for homeowners seeking to address more extensive grading needs.

Full Site Grading - Complete grading of a property, including extensive excavation and reshaping, generally costs from $3,500 to $7,000. Fewer projects reach into this higher tier, which is typical for larger or more complex sites.

Specialized or Complex Work - Very large or complicated grading projects, such as preparing a site for construction, can exceed $7,000 and may reach $15,000+ in some cases. Such jobs are less common and involve detailed planning and execution by experienced local contractors.

Actual totals will depend on details like access to the work area, the scope of the project, and the materials selected, so use these as general starting points rather than exact figures.
